Web23 jul. 2024 · 34 to 39 °FAt the bottom of the trench the water column above exerts a pressure of 1 086 bars (15 750 psi) more than 1 071 times the standard atmospheric pressure at sea level. At this pressure the density of water is increased by 4.96%. The temperature at the bottom is 1 to 4 °C (34 to 39 °F).

A single shark swims within the waters of the Mariana Trench, as seen by a submersible launched … erin muck crawford county memorial hospitalWeb13 jun. 2024 · Within the animals of the Mariana Trench , xenophiophores are the most difficult to study. They are giant unicellular organisms that by their appearance resemble sea sponges and are highly specialized to live in extreme conditions.
